Output 74d0a5fc9febcb1983e44632347382b97c3feafa7a28536472472dfef4d6ec01:0

value
15582629
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ddbd640675cdadf3bbd38ac2116bf0142cbb8f60 OP_EQUALVERIFY OP_CHECKSIG
address
1MDTDVaQxhauLMSoK3RP2R2LDJyaxKg8Tt
transaction
74d0a5fc9febcb1983e44632347382b97c3feafa7a28536472472dfef4d6ec01
confirmations
608063
spent
true